Transaction 237e45c54bf85787227b34339558d98000d216cf1b75c977e3a59a523a5add19

1 Input
2 Outputs
  • 237e45c54bf85787227b34339558d98000d216cf1b75c977e3a59a523a5add19:0
  • value  31575254
    address  32yDgv9BxiTdskeRe3GAjapkv2K8Jv4zZp
  • 237e45c54bf85787227b34339558d98000d216cf1b75c977e3a59a523a5add19:1
  • value  183959
    address  32nH7JZ2mqpS1cxPvgK1YoLXHG3imQPj5D